Bwin and PartyPoker launch in Sweden

GVC has launched its Bwin and PartyPoker brands in the newly-reregulated Swedish market.

From 1 January, private companies awarded licenses were allowed to operate in Sweden’s re-regulated market.

Both brands now provide dedicated websites under the .se extension, an Android mobile app is available, and an iOS version is expected in the next few days.

Content from GVC’s flagship European sports betting brand will be utilised by Bwin.se, with Swedish customers also gaining access to the company’s casino offer, and PartyPoker.se providing a localised adaption of its premier poker brand.

Shay Segev, GVC’s Chief Operating Officer, said: “We are delighted to get the year off to a positive start with the launch of bwin.se and partypoker.se. We are confident that Swedish customers will enjoy what we believe is the best and most comprehensive online gaming experience in the market.

“Launching two new labels in such a short space of time after receiving our licence, demonstrates the flexibility of our unique proprietary technology platform.”

Rebranding for the new market, Sweden’s regulator changed its name from Lotteriinspektionen to Spelinspektionen.
